EXPLANATORY STATEMENT

STATUTORY RULES 1984 NO. 421

ISSUED BY THE AUTHORITY OF THE TREASURER

These regulations amending the Tobacco Charges Regulations will revise the existing scale of expenses for persons required to attend and give evidence before the Commissioner of Taxation in accordance with section 15 of the Tobacco Charges Assessment Act 1955 (the Act) and remove outdated references to addresses of offices of Deputy Commissioners of Taxation.

Regulation 1 facilitates references to the Tobacco Charges Regulations which are referred to as the “Principal Regulations”.

Regulation 2 will amend existing sub-regulation 3(2) which specifies that a reference in the regulations to the office of the Deputy Commissioner for a State is a reference to the address specified in the Schedule. By the amendment, such a reference will instead be to the office of a Deputy Commissioner exercising powers or performing functions in relation to the State. There will thus no longer be a need to specify an address for each Deputy Commissioner in the Schedule. The existing Schedule is being deleted by regulation 4.

Regulation 3 will repeal regulation 7 and substitute a new regulation 7 to prescribe a revised scale of expense entitlement for persons required to attend and give evidence under section 15 of the Act. By sub-regulation 7(1), the scale of fees will be that set out in the new Schedule which is being inserted by regulation 4. Paragraph 7(2)(a) provides that a reference to the Commissioner in the scale in the Schedule includes a reference to a person appointed by the Commissioner for the purposes of sub-section 15(1) of the Act, and paragraph 7(2)(b) makes it clear that a reference in the scale to the High Court Rules is a reference to those Rules as in force from time to time.


As mentioned in the notes to regulation 3, regulation 4 will repeal the existing Schedule (which contains the addresses of the offices of Deputy Commissioners) and replace it with a Schedule containing the Scale of Expenses to be allowed to persons attending before the Commissioner under section 15 of the Act.

By Items 1 and 2 of the scale, a person attending before the Commissioner is entitled to an amount in relation to expenses which is calculated by reference to relevant amounts specified in the High Court Rules. In addition to any amount to which the person may be entitled under Items 1 or 2, an expert witness is also entitled to a reasonable amount for qualifying to give that evidence - Item 3. Item 4 provides for the payment of reasonable amounts in respect of travelling expenses, meals and accommodation.
